The Japanese Terms for Edge Banding: More Than Just a Translation
When our Japanese clients or potential partners ask how to refer to edge banding, we typically provide a few key terms, each with its own context and common usage:
エッジバンディング (Ejjibandingu): This is perhaps the most common and direct loanword from English. It's widely understood in the furniture and woodworking industries in Japan. It directly translates to "edge banding" and is used in technical specifications, product catalogs, and general industry discussions.
木口テープ (Koguchi Tēpu): This term literally translates to "wood edge tape" or "end grain tape." It’s a very practical and descriptive term, especially for those who think of edge banding as a tape applied to the exposed edges (koguchi) of particleboard, MDF, or plywood to finish and protect them. While "エッジバンディング" is more technical and encompassing, "木口テープ" conveys the essence of the material's function very clearly.
縁貼り (Fuchi-bari): This term refers more to the *act* or *process* of edge banding. "縁" (fuchi) means "edge," and "貼り" (hari) comes from "貼る" (haru), meaning "to stick" or "to glue." So, "縁貼り" literally means "edge sticking" or "edge application." While not the name of the product itself, understanding this term helps when discussing the application process, machinery, or the overall finishing technique with Japanese engineers and technicians.

Japan's furniture industry is renowned for its blend of traditional aesthetics and modern functionality. Japanese consumers and businesses prioritize:
Uncompromising Quality: Durability, longevity, and flawless finish are paramount. Edge banding must not only look good but also withstand daily wear and tear without peeling, chipping, or fading.
Precision and Consistency: Color matching, thickness uniformity, and width accuracy are critical. Even a slight deviation can disrupt the aesthetic harmony of a furniture piece.
Environmental Consciousness: There's a strong preference for materials that are low in VOCs (Volatile Organic Compounds) and meet stringent environmental standards.
Innovative Design: While often minimalist, Japanese design embraces subtle textures, sophisticated color palettes, and functional innovations. Edge banding plays a crucial role in achieving these design visions.

4. Advanced Manufacturing Capabilities and Material Innovation
Our factory boasts state-of-the-art European production lines, enabling us to manufacture a wide range of edge banding materials, including PVC, ABS, PP, and melamine. Each material offers distinct advantages, and we guide our Japanese clients in selecting the best fit for their application, considering factors like durability, aesthetic requirements, and environmental impact. For instance, our ABS and PP edge banding are particularly popular in Japan due to their excellent environmental profile (halogen-free, recyclable) and superior impact resistance.
